linux

如何在Linux中使用gcc命令进行代码生成

小樊
83
2024-09-10 21:07:11
栏目: 智能运维

在 Linux 系统中,使用 GCC(GNU Compiler Collection)编译器可以将 C/C++ 源代码编译为可执行文件

  1. 首先,确保已经安装了 GCC。在大多数 Linux 发行版中,GCC 通常是预安装的。要检查是否已安装 GCC,请在终端中输入以下命令:
gcc --version

如果未安装 GCC,请根据您的 Linux 发行版使用相应的包管理器进行安装。例如,在 Ubuntu 或 Debian 上,可以使用以下命令安装 GCC:

sudo apt-get update
sudo apt-get install build-essential
  1. 创建一个名为 hello.c 的 C 语言源文件,并在其中编写以下代码:
#include<stdio.h>

int main() {
    printf("Hello, World!\n");
    return 0;
}
  1. 打开终端,导航到包含 hello.c 文件的目录。然后,使用以下命令将源代码编译为可执行文件:
gcc hello.c -o hello

这将生成一个名为 hello 的可执行文件。-o 选项指定了输出文件的名称。

  1. 为了运行生成的可执行文件,请在终端中输入以下命令:
./hello

这将输出 “Hello, World!”。

这就是在 Linux 中使用 GCC 命令进行代码生成的基本过程。对于 C++ 代码,只需将源文件的扩展名更改为 .cpp,并在编译时使用 g++ 命令而不是 gcc 命令。

0
看了该问题的人还看了